The Petronas Towers are an iconic pair of 88-storey supertall skyscrapers located in Kuala Lumpur, Malaysia.

Petronas Panorama II (4to3).jpg
Petronas Panorama II (4to3).jpg
These twin towers serve as a major landmark for the city and are visible from many locations. From 1996 to 2004, they held the title of the tallest buildings in the world. They were eventually surpassed by the Taipei 101 building. However, they remain the world's tallest twin skyscrapers. They also surpassed the original World Trade Center towers in New York City. In Malaysia, they were the tallest buildings until Merdeka 118 was completed in 2021.

The architectural design of the towers follows a distinctive postmodern style. This style was chosen to create a 21st-century icon for Malaysia. The architect, César Pelli, designed the structures with a focus on cultural identity. The steel and glass facade features motifs from Islamic art to reflect Malaysia's Muslim religion. Specifically, the cross-section of the towers is based on a Rub el Hizb, which is a geometric star pattern.

To meet office space requirements, architects added circular sectors to this shape. These sectors are similar to the base of the Qutb Minar.

The structural integrity of the towers relies on a tube-in-tube design. This system was originally invented by the Bangladeshi-American architect Fazlur Rahman Khan. The towers use a combination of concrete cores and an outer ring of widely spaced super columns. This sophisticated system allows for a slender profile and provides column-free office space. Because importing steel was very expensive, the builders used high-strength reinforced concrete instead. This material is twice as effective as steel at reducing building sway. However, this choice made the towers twice as heavy on their foundations compared to steel buildings.

Construction of the towers was a massive engineering undertaking that required careful planning. Planning began on January 1, 1992, with rigorous wind and structural load simulations. Excavation started on March 1, 1993, at the former site of the Selangor Turf Club. Every night, workers moved 500 truckloads of earth to dig below the surface. The site presented unique geological challenges during this phase. Test boreholes revealed that one half of the site was decayed limestone. The other half consisted of soft rock. To ensure stability, the entire site was moved so the buildings sit entirely on soft rock.

Because of the depth of the bedrock, the towers utilize the world's deepest foundations. Engineers bored 104 concrete piles into the ground to support the weight. Each tower sits on a massive concrete raft foundation. The pouring of each raft was a continuous process that lasted 54 hours. This feat held the world record for the largest concrete pour until 2007. Two separate construction consortia were hired to meet a strict six-year government deadline. A Japanese consortium led by the Hazama Corporation built Tower 1. A South Korean consortium led by the Samsung C&T Corporation built Tower 2.

Building these towers also required strict quality control to avoid dangerous mistakes. During construction, a batch of concrete failed a routine strength test. This caused work to stop completely, costing US$700,000 per day. Workers discovered that only one completed floor had used the bad batch. That specific floor was demolished to ensure safety. To prevent this from happening again, three separate concrete plants were set up on-site. This ensured that if one plant failed a test, the other two could continue supplying material. Tower 2 eventually became the first to reach the height of the world's tallest building during the process.

A unique feature of the towers is the double-decker skybridge. This bridge connects the two towers at the 41st and 42nd floors. It holds the record for being the highest two-story bridge in the world. The skybridge serves several important functions for the building. It facilitates movement between the towers during high winds. It also acts as a safety device for evacuations during emergencies. Visitors can purchase tickets to visit the skybridge or continue up to level 86. The 42nd floor is reserved exclusively for the tenants of the building.

The base of the towers is a bustling center of activity. Below the skyscrapers lies the Suria KLCC, an upscale shopping mall. This mall features approximately 300 stores and sells luxury goods. It also includes an art gallery, an underwater aquarium, and a science center. Nearby, the Petronas Philharmonic Hall serves as the home for the Malaysian Philharmonic Orchestra.

Outside, the KLCC Park offers walking paths, a playground, and a fountain with a light show. These amenities make the towers a central hub for culture, commerce, and recreation in Kuala Lumpur.
